[c] 연산자 우선순위와 증감 연산자

이번에는 프로그래밍에서 자주 사용되는 연산자 우선순위증감 연산자에 대해 알아보겠습니다.

연산자 우선순위

프로그래밍에서는 다양한 종류의 연산자가 사용됩니다. 이 연산자들은 우선순위에 따라 계산됩니다. 연산자 우선순위를 잘 알아두면 코드를 작성할 때 혼란을 줄일 수 있습니다.

예를 들어, 곱셈과 덧셈 연산이 함께 사용될 때, * 곱셈 연산이 덧셈 연산보다 우선하여 계산됩니다. 따라서, 3 + 5 * 2의 결과는 13이 됩니다.

때로는 연산의 우선순위를 명확하게 하기 위해 괄호를 사용하여 특정 부분을 먼저 계산하도록 지시할 수 있습니다.

증감 연산자

프로그래밍에서 증가(++)와 감소(–) 연산을 간편하게 수행할 수 있는 증감 연산자가 있습니다.

int num = 5;
num++; // num 값은 6이 됨

위 예시에서 num++num = num + 1과 같은 의미입니다. 마찬가지로 -- 연산자는 해당 변수의 값을 1 감소시킵니다.

증감 연산자는 변수의 값을 증가 또는 감소시키는 데 사용되며, 코드를 간결하게 작성하는 데 도움이 됩니다.

정리

연산자 우선순위를 이해하고 증감 연산자를 활용하면 코드를 효율적으로 작성하는 데 도움이 됩니다. 프로그래밍을 하면서 이러한 개념을 항상 염두에 두는 것이 중요합니다.